Transaction d5f22bc40ec68bdf716d50d121304495ffd468e3964b38aea13f7bd70696f5a6
1 Input
1 Output
-
d5f22bc40ec68bdf716d50d121304495ffd468e3964b38aea13f7bd70696f5a6:0
- value
- 42381867
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 af399bdbf889c823f8aa90cc97753ccec49cb97d OP_EQUALVERIFY OP_CHECKSIG
- address
- 1GyWGJVq9NTN9S6uLVMxbbY6zKC9w6ys4C